A lot has been written about the QR code technology. It is fairly common now. Any one who frequently uses public transport has been exposed to the “square barcode”. In terms of technology the QR code is easier to scan, can contain much more information and being license free is commercially very attractive to companies. [...]

Sooner or later every one hears about targeted advertising. If you are a kindergarten principal your audience might be all parents but subconsciously you have a list of the parents that give the most amount of time or money. This compels you to greet these parents personally and keep an eye on their wards. Targeting [...]
